Three years and an unknown amount of trays later. My ortho is a wizard! by bwiff in Invisalign

[–]bwiff[S] 4 points5 points  (0 children)

I would say cosmetically the changes happened really quickly for me. My orthodontist did a ton of IPR in the beginning because I did have such severe crowding issues. The high canine I had dropped down fully I’d say in about 4-6 months. But while I had a lot of cosmetic changes happening I would say it still took around 2.5 years for my teeth to visually look complete and then I spent the last 6 months improving the bite.

Will fillings ruin my Invisalign fit? by [deleted] in Invisalign

[–]bwiff 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I had a filling done a few days after starting my first tray. My dentist used my Invisalign tray basically as a mold for the filling and was able to set it with the tray still on. I haven’t had an issue with the fit since. If it doesn’t feel right maybe give your dentist a call and they should be able to adjust the filling so your trays will fit better.
